When to go
Pacific Harbour and Beqa Lagoon are workable yearround, but May to October is the easiest overall window: Fiji is in its cooler dry season, humidity is lower, and underwater visibility tends to be more reliable.
Best overall window
Cooler dry season, lower humidity, better visibility odds, warm water, and the strongest allaround trip reliability.
Outside that window
Warmest, most humid period with higher storm disruption risk, rainaffected visibility, and useful value if you keep plans flexible.

Resident Bull Shark Encounters
Best for Scuba
Year-round
Bull sharks and several reef shark species are the main draw at Shark Reef Marine Reserve and The Bistro.
Tiger Shark Potential
Best for Scuba
May to Oct
Tiger sharks are never guaranteed, but dryseason visibility and scheduled shark dives give photographers and experienced divers their best practical planning window.
Humpback Whale Migration
Best for Scuba, Snorkel, Topside
Jul to Oct
Humpback whales migrate through Fiji's waters in winter.
Sea Turtle Nesting Awareness
Best for Snorkel, Topside, Scuba
Nov to Mar
Fiji turtle nesting activity is generally associated with the warm wet season.
Warm-Water Reef Life
Best for Scuba, Snorkel, Freedive
Nov to Apr
Warmer wetseason water can bring lush reef color and active fish life, balanced against more rain, humidity, and occasional visibility swings.
